Is Caleb a popular name?

As of 2020, Caleb is the 56th most popular name for boys in the United States, according to data from the Social Security Administration. 1 This is a drop in position from the year before, where it was the 51st most popular name for boys. Is Caleb a unique name?

Caleb is a Hebrew masculine given name. The New American Standard Exhaustive Concordance states that the name Kaleb (Caleb) is related to the word for "dog" (keleb). It can also mean "whole hearted" or "loyalty."...Caleb (given name)

What is the nickname for Caleb?

The most common variations of the name Caleb are Kaleb and Kalib. Common nicknames include Cal, Cale, and Cay.

Who are the two Calebs in the Old Testament?

  • In the Old Testament Caleb is one of only two ancient Israelites (Joshua was the other) who set out from Egypt to finally enter the promised land. Caleb is an attractive Old Testament name that has been in the US Top 100 for nearly three decades now.

What did Julianne Moore name her son Caleb?

  • Julianne Moore chose Caleb for her son, as did Bo Bice. The shortform Cale is also rising in popularity, and the current Kaleb spelling picks up on the K-to-C initial trend.
